House Bill

H.R. 1019

119th Congress

Medicaid Program Improvement Act

In Committee
Introduced:Feb 5, 2025

Summary

This bill requires state Medicaid and CHIP programs to have processes for obtaining updated enrollee addresses. Managed care plans must report addresses directly verified by enrollees to states, helping maintain accurate enrollment records.
